  1. After connecting a Snom 320 phone, everything works fine except for the language (it needs to be french). Even if I change the phone's language to french (using the phone menus or web interface) it always stays in english. Here is what I found on the phone's log: [5] 23/12/2001 19:00:34: on_language_download: Can not upload >/prov/snom/gui_lang_FR.xml< from >10.0.0.66:80<. Error >404<! I found the file gui_lang_FR.xml on Snom's website, but I can't find out where to copy it... In fact, I can't find the "/prov/snom" folder on my pbxnsip server. Am I missing something ? Thank you !
